I so do love our Nakamichi SoundSpace 3 alarm clock.  It has FAN-DAMN-TASTIC sound (subwoofer bhaybee!) sleek, classy design and what was most important to us, two displays.  We can each control the alarm (of which it has two) and check how late for work we are without rolling up on one elbow to see over the other person to the clock on the far nightstand.  Sweet.

I sloghed through several eBay auctions (it has been out of production for a few years) before finally getting my hands on one.  Imagine my disappointment when it arrived DOA.  Undetered, I grabbed a few tools and cracked the sucka open.  One of the cable connectors had come loose in transit.  Simple.  JOY!

I work with someone who can only be described as a ‘colorful character’. She swears like a drunken sailor and speaks her mind without being hindered by social filters. If you really want to know how your hair looks, just ask her. 😉 She is a pure spirit, I wish more folks were as refreshingly open and honest as she.

She has a long history of working at radio stations, including a large group of stations based in Boston, that required her to travel to the other stations. She is a Boston girl, through and through, with an accent and manner to match. When she visited a station ‘down south’ they were so enamoured with her Yankee persona they just had to get her on tape. She offered to record a joke for them to play on the station. Unknown to her, they had a record delay in the headphone line so that what she heard was several seconds behind what she was saying.
